SOLDIERS' ANGLES • https://soldiersangels.org/covid-response/covidvirtualsupport
Soldiers’ Angels has several family friendly options to give back to our troops and veterans. Some involve joining a virtual team to write letters, send cards or bake treats to send to soldiers. To join a team, you’ll need to pay a $1 monthly donation. Other virtual volunteering (no team required) involves making masks, no-sew blankets, para-cord bracelets and cards of support.
CATCHAFIRE • https://www.catchafire.org
This volunteer search tool is exclusively for online volunteer projects. Each one has a timeline that can range anywhere from an hour to a few weeks. So whether you have an afternoon or several, you can help not-for-profit with tasks like writing thank you letters or editing photos.
UNITED NATIONS VOLUNTEERS • https://www.unv.org
The United Nations Volunteers programme offers countless of online volunteering opportunities across the world. Like the rest of the UN’s efforts, this program strives to boost sustainable human development.
VOLUNTEER MATCH • https://www.volunteermatch.org/virtual-volunteering
VolunteerMatch lets you explore hundreds of virtual volunteer opportunities across health and medicine, children and youth, education, community building and more.
ALL FOR GOOD • https://www.pointsoflight.org/virtual-volunteering-opportunities
All for Good is Points of Light’s database of thousands of volunteer opportunities. To find virtual opportunities, enter “virtual” in your search under “More options.”

VolunteerMatch is a great resource.
The American Red Cross has a Missing Maps program which can be done from anywhere.
Check with some of your favorite nonprofit organizations as many have switched over to virtual options.
There are also other volunteer activities you can do on your own time, such as creating care cards for the Ronald McDonald House, senior centers, homeless center.
